About S. M. Muyeen
S. M. Muyeen is a scholar working on Energy Engineering and Power Technology, Control and Systems Engineering and Electrical and Electronic Engineering, having authored 486 papers that have together received 13.8k indexed citations. Recurring topics across this work include Microgrid Control and Optimization (244 papers), Wind Turbine Control Systems (119 papers), Smart Grid Energy Management (100 papers), Frequency Control in Power Systems (52 papers), Photovoltaic System Optimization Techniques (51 papers), Multilevel Inverters and Converters (49 papers), HVDC Systems and Fault Protection (47 papers) and Islanding Detection in Power Systems (46 papers). The work is most often cited by research in Energy Engineering and Power Technology (1.4k citations), Control and Systems Engineering (8.0k citations) and Electrical and Electronic Engineering (10.7k citations). S. M. Muyeen has collaborated with scholars based in Qatar, Australia and United States. Frequent co-authors include Junji Tamura, Ahmed Al‐Durra, Rion Takahashi, Hany M. Hasanien, Marcelo Godoy Simões, T. Murata, Haris M. Khalid, Innocent Kamwa, Toshiaki Murata and Ahmet Önen. Their work appears in journals such as SHILAP Revista de lepidopterología, Renewable and Sustainable Energy Reviews and Journal of Power Sources.
